Technical corrections and adjusted interest payments for New Mexico water projects.

This Act introduces technical corrections to existing laws concerning water projects and Indian water rights settlements in New Mexico. The key impact is the authorization of additional funds, representing adjusted interest payments, to be deposited into the trust funds of the Navajo Nation, Taos Pueblo, and Aamodt Settlement Pueblos. These funds are intended to support water resource development and the operation and maintenance of water infrastructure, ensuring water security for these communities.
Key points
Navajo Nation Funding: Authorizes the payment of over $6.3 million in adjusted interest to the Navajo Nation Water Resources Development Trust Fund.
Taos Pueblo Support: Authorizes an additional $7.7 million for the Taos Pueblo Water Development Fund.
Aamodt Settlement Funds: Authorizes over $4.3 million for the Aamodt Settlement Pueblos’ Fund to cover costs related to operating and maintaining water systems.
Waiver of Payments: Waives certain interest payments owed to the United States related to the Aamodt Settlement Pueblos’ Fund prior to September 15, 2017.
